46 Hume Cct, Warner is a 4 bedroom, 2 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 2012. The property has a land size of 375m2 and floor size of 128m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in July 2017.

The size of Warner is approximately 10.6 square kilometres. It has 29 parks covering nearly 13% of total area. The population of Warner in 2011 was 8,380 people. By 2016 the population was 11,406 showing a population growth of 36.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Warner is 0-9 years. Households in Warner are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Warner work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 69.2% of the homes in Warner were owner-occupied compared with 66.7% in 2016.
Warner has 4,767 properties.
